HOST CLUB IDENTITY

The Reds

Anfield is central to Liverpool’s matchday identity: a club founded in 1892 and known to its supporters as The Reds. The atmosphere around The Kop and Main Stand helps shape that experience, while English champions (20) and European champions (6) underline the depth of its footballing history.
